Full notified text — Rule 49

English rule text transcribed from the final official 2026 Gazette PDF; layout is normalised for web reading. The Gazette controls.
49. Form and procedure for filing claims:–– (1) A single application on behalf of or in respect
of any number of or group of employees employed in the same establishment wherein their claims relate
to the same wage period or any incident of discrimination, may be filed under sub-section (5) of section
45 in Form-II, manually or electronically along with documents specified in the said Form, before the
authority notified by Central Government under sub-section (1) of section 45 to hear and determine
claims which arise under the provisions of the Code.

(2) Where an application under sub-rule (1) is filed, the authority shall serve upon the employer
electronically or by speed post, a notice in Form VIII to appear before them on the date specified in the
notice with all relevant documents and witnesses, if any, and shall inform the applicant of the date so
specified.

(3) In case where the employer or their representative fails to appear on the specified date, the
authority may hear and determine the application ex-parte.

 (4) In case where the applicant or their representative fails to appear on the specified date without any
 reasonable cause shown in advance, the authority may dismiss the application.

When did Rule 49 come into force?

The final Central Rules were notified as G.S.R. 343(E), 8 May 2026; Rule 1 states that the Rules come into force on publication. Check any later amendment or corrigendum before reliance.
